Skocz do zawartości

AJAX i PHP. Praktyczny kurs


PawelC

Rekomendowane odpowiedzi

AJAX i PHP. Praktyczny kurs wydawnictwa helion, co myślicie o tej książce? Znam php, mysql, css i xhtml, a z tego co wiem, aby znaleźć dobrą pracę jako programista potrzebny jest ajax. Czy może lepiej jest się uczyć ajax z internetu, bo głównie chodzi mi o tworzenie skryptów bez przeładowywania strony.

Odnośnik do komentarza
Udostępnij na innych stronach

Dokładnie, do większości zastosowań będzie to lepszym rozwiązaniem (większa kompatybilność z przeglądarkami). Piszę się w tym łatwiej szybciej i przyjemniej. Dokumentacja też jest całkiem fajna i jest ponadto wiele polskich stronek z poradnikami tutorialami itp.

Odnośnik do komentarza
Udostępnij na innych stronach

Mam ją, to dobra książka, dokładnie omawiająca zagadnienie, czyli ajax od podstaw bez wykorzystania bibliotek zewnętrzych typu jquery (ogólnie raczej książki M. Lisa są dobre).

Tylko, że w praktyce o wiele łatwiej, szybciej i prościej skorzystać z jquery i podobnych bibliotek.

 ...

Odnośnik do komentarza
Udostępnij na innych stronach

Nie rozumiem w czym problem. Skoro wymagają AJAXa, to chyba nie zabraniają Ci korzystać z jakiejś biblioteki? Może źle ich zrozumiałeś?

Jeśli chodzi o samą zasadę działania AJAXa, to nie ma w tym dużej teorii:

strona wysyłanie zapytanie za pomocą Javascriptu, dostaje odpowiedź z serwera w postaci xml/json/html/plain i javascript przetwarza te dane i robi co trzeba na stronie. Czy zrobisz to w czystym JS (korzystając z Xml coś tam - nawet już nie pamiętam tego) nie ma tutaj znaczenia.

Korzystając z frameworka zaoszczędzisz na czasie, łatwiej obsłużysz błędy i dostaniesz przy okazji naprawdę dużo gotowych funkcji. Korzystanie bezpośrednio z tego co oferuje JS, to naprawdę strata czasu (zwłaszcza jeśli chodzi o AJAXa, inne rzeczy mogą się przydać i są wręcz wskazane).

Odnośnik do komentarza
Udostępnij na innych stronach

jQuery bardzo wszystko ułatwia i jest banalnie proste jednak warto wiedzieć jak to działa od środka, aby zrozumieć samą zasadę działania takich żądań... takie moje zdanie ;)

Chociaż miałem samego AJAX-a opanowanego z grubsza to dwa lata temu kupiłem taką książkę: https://helion.pl/ksiazki/hrajax.htm w wersji angielskiej bo w pl jeszcze nie było i jest tam wszystko bardzo "łopatologicznie" wytłumaczone ;)

Odnośnik do komentarza
Udostępnij na innych stronach

AJAX w zasadzie można sprowadzić do zastosowania jquery, a jego naukę do paru zapytań do google i ;)

HTTP 200 usługi IT -> Dariusz Janicki | Realizacja serwisów www oraz oprogramowania w PHP / C# / Golang / Node.js / MySQL/ Laravel
Komory normobaryczne - normobaria.tech Wykonawca montażu i instalacji komory normobarii

Odnośnik do komentarza
Udostępnij na innych stronach

jQuery to framework do JavaScript ułatwiający bardzo pracę z tym językiem. Zawiera między innymi gotowe funkcje pozwalające wywoływać żądania AJAX-owe. Ponadto masa innych świetnych udogodnień i możliwości... Tak przy okazji wczoraj zauważyłem, że wyszła wersja 1.4 rozbudowana o nowe ciekawe i przydatne możliwości :D

Odnośnik do komentarza
Udostępnij na innych stronach

Więc tak, jaka jest różnica pomiędzy ajax, a jquery? Bo jak mam się nauczyć jakiegoś języka to wolę od podszewki, niż z ułatwieniami :D Zdaje sobie sprawę z tego, że nauka jquery jest łatwiejsza.

AJAX to nie jest język tylko technologia tworzenia stron, jeśli chcesz to robić od podstaw to zaczął bym od dobrej znajomości javascript, DOM, XML i oczywiście obiektu XMLHttpRequest, dobrze jest to znać ale jeszcze lepiej jest zacząć od jakiegoś frameworka(jquery) i poznawać resztę w razie wystąpienia jakiś problemu przypisaniu konkretnej aplikacji. Wszystkie informację wraz przykładami znajdziesz w sieci, nie ma sensu kupowania do tego książki.

Odnośnik do komentarza
Udostępnij na innych stronach

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...

Powiadomienie o plikach cookie

Umieściliśmy na Twoim urządzeniu pliki cookie, aby pomóc Ci usprawnić przeglądanie strony. Możesz dostosować ustawienia plików cookie, w przeciwnym wypadku zakładamy, że wyrażasz na to zgodę. Warunki użytkowania Polityka prywatności